(Baldwin Park) – Jesse Ceniceros has stepped down as the head football coach at Sierra Vista after two years he confirmed Wednesday.
Ceniceros cited personal reasons as the deciding factor in his resignation.
The Dons went 9-12 under Ceniceros in his two years at the helm and 0-1 in the post season. In 2022 Sierra Vista was 7-4 overall and 2-1 in the Mt. Baldy League. The Dons lost in the first round of the CIF Division 12 playoffs to Lancaster 28-16. Last season they finished 2-8 and missed the playoffs.
“I’m not done coaching. I’m sure I’ll coach somewhere else at some point. But right now I just need to hit the reset button,” Ceniceros said.
Sierra Vista will begin the search for a new head coach immediately.
